Multi Pro 1200/1250Page 6 -- 8Spray System
Troubleshooting
Problem Possible Cause
Spray system leaks fluid. Fitting(s), hose(s) or tube(s) are loose or damaged.
O--ring(s) or seal(s) are missing or damaged.
Fluid leaking from bottom of spray
pump.
Faulty diaphragm(s) exist in spray pump.
Excessive suction hose vibration. Suction screen in tank is plugged.
Spray pump suction line has an air leak.
Suction tube in spray tank has air leak.
Suction line is restricted.
Suction dampener diaphragm is damaged.
Spray pressure is low. Suction line is restricted.
Suction screen in tank is plugged.
Spray nozzles are worn or damaged.
Pressure line or component is loose or leaking.
Engine speed is low.
Pressure relief valve in tank is not seating.
Pressure control valve is damaged or incorrectly adjusted (Multi
Pro 1200)
CVT drive belt is slipping (Ground speed also affected: see Drive
Train -- Chapter 7).
Spray pump is damaged.
Nozzles on one spray boom leak
when boom is switched off.
Diaphragm in turret body is leaking or damaged.
Distribution valve for affected boom not seating (Multi Pro 1200).
Boom valve motor for affected boom not seating (Multi Pro 1250).
All spray boom nozzles leak when
boom is turned off.
Master boom valve is not seating (Multi Pro 1200).
Regulating valve is not seating (Multi Pro 1250).
All distribution valves are not seating (Multi Pro 1200).
All boom valve motors are not seating ( Multi Pro 1250).
